Colombia is the men's national football team, currently ranked #14 in the FIFA World Rankings based in Barranquilla, playing their home matches at Estadio Metropolitano Roberto Meléndez. Colombia have been in excellent form recently, winning 4 of their last 5 matches (80% win rate). They have scored 15 goals and conceded 4 during this period. Overall, their attack has been firing on all cylinders. Defensively, they have been solid, conceding an average of 0.8 goals per game. In the World Cup Qualification CONMEBOL, they faced a 6-3 win against Venezuela. In the Friendlies, they faced a 4-0 win against Mexico, a 0-0 draw with Canada, a 2-1 win against New Zealand, and a 3-0 win against Australia.

Colombia's squad consists of 21 players. Goalkeepers: Álvaro Montero (Velez Sarsfield), Camilo Vargas (Atlas), Kevin Mier (Cruz Azul). Defenders: Jhon Lucumí (Bologna), Yerson Mosquera (Wolverhampton Wanderers), Álvaro Angulo (Pumas), Willer Ditta (Cruz Azul), Yerry Mina (Cagliari), Johan Mojica (Mallorca), Davinson Sánchez (Galatasaray). Midfielders: Daniel Muñoz (Crystal Palace), Kevin Castaño (River Plate), Richard Ríos (Benfica), James Rodríguez (Minnesota United), Jefferson Lerma (Crystal Palace), Juan Quintero (River Plate). Forwards: Luis Díaz (Bayern München), Luis Suárez (Sporting CP), Yáser Asprilla (Galatasaray), Juan Hernández (Real Betis), Jaminton Campaz (Rosario Central).

Néstor Lorenzo is the current head coach of Colombia. Under their leadership, the team has achieved a 62% win rate across 42 matches, averaging 2.12 points per game.

Notable previous managers include Reinaldo Rueda managed the club for 3 seasons, recording 8 wins from 22 matches (36% win rate). Héctor Cárdenas managed the club for one season, recording 1 win from 1 match (100% win rate). Other former coaches include Carlos Queiroz, Jose Pekerman, and Arturo Reyes.

Colombia plays their home matches at Estadio Metropolitano Roberto Meléndez in Barranquilla, which has a capacity of 49,612.
